如何动态的给html页面中的下拉列表添加一行值,也就是说原来有三个选项,现在多加一项!

就是在文本框里输入值后,后边的下拉列表会变成3项可选... 就是在文本框里输入值后,后边的下拉列表会变成3项可选 展开
 我来答
Seasliu
推荐于2016-03-10 · 超过21用户采纳过TA的回答
知道答主
回答量:102
采纳率:0%
帮助的人:57.6万
展开全部
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
<script type="text/javascript">
function add(){
var option = null;
var temp= document.getElementById("select");
option = document.createElement("option");
option.appendChild(document.createTextNode(document.getElementById("textfield").value));
option.vaule = document.getElementById("textfield").value;
temp.appendChild(option);
}
</script>

</head>

<body>
<label>
<input type="text" name="textfield" id="textfield" />
</label>

<label>
<input type="submit" name="button" id="button" value="添加" onclick="add();"/>
</label>
<label>
<select name="select" id="select">
<option value="111">111</option>
<option value="222">222</option>
</select>
</label>
</body>
</html>
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式